Step 1- Reference Photos

When placing your order for your custom portrait, please provide as many clear and high resolution images of your subject as possible in order for me to draw with detail, If the image is blurry or pixelated, it will be difficult to draw in a realistic style.

If your pet or loved one has sadly passed away, and new images are not possible, I would be happy to assist with enhancing the images to create the best portrait for you! 

Good Reference Photos

Good Reference Images:

- Well lit environment

- Pose and posture of the dog

- Full body if possible.

- Lots of detail around the eyes and definition of fur.

- Taken from the subjects level.

86031E5F-E1DE-473F-8857-255D5CBEC057.JPG

Bad Reference Images:

- Poorly lit environment blurs the detail around the eyes and makes definition of fur hard to see

- Pose does not make for the best portrait,. Large sections of the body not visible.

- Subject looking up creates poor perspective.

Step 3 - My Process

My portraits are created entirely by hand using one of two mediums. 

IMG_9559.jpeg

Coloured Pencil

For small to medium sized portraits I tend to use coloured pencil. These are no ordinary coloured pencils, however!!

I only use the highest quality brands such as Faber Castell and Caran D'ache. They are renowned for their vibrant and consistent pigmentation and archival quality lightfast rating, ensuring that your portrait will stay vibrant and fade resistant for well over 100 years.

Adding a background to a coloured pencil portrait is a lengthy process, but i am happy to do so for an additional charge.

Pastel Pencil

For medium to large portraits, I would recommend Pastel Pencils.

Soft pastels make it easier to cover large areas with smooth and  consistent layers, especially for background gradients.

Pastel Pencils are then used to build layers to create depth and tone before adding fine detail on top.

For all my Pastel Portraits I use Clairefontaine Pastelmat Surface, an acid free and lightfast paper/board with a velvet surface that holds pastel so well that you do not need to use fixative spray which can dull the colours.
